Anti-seismic wall structure for house building construction and construction method of anti-seismic wall structure
The invention relates to an anti-seismic wall structure for house building construction, and relates to the technical field of house building construction, the anti-seismic wall structure comprises an upper supporting seat, a lower supporting seat, a decorative wall plate and a plurality of columnar lead viscoelastic dampers, the upper supporting seat is fixedly connected with a ceiling of a house building, and the lower supporting seat is fixedly connected with a floor of the house building; the columnar lead viscoelastic dampers are arranged in the length direction of the upper supporting base at equal intervals, the upper ends and the lower ends of the columnar lead viscoelastic dampers are fixedly connected with the upper supporting base and the lower supporting base correspondingly, and the two decorative wallboards are located on the two sides of the columnar lead viscoelastic dampers correspondingly. The upper end and the lower end of each decorative wallboard are fixedly connected with the upper supporting base and the lower supporting base correspondingly. The method has the capability of reducing the shear failure effect of the wall body.
